The United States Alizarin Market was valued at USD 45.6 Million in 2024 and is projected to reach USD 58.9 Million by 2030, growing at a Compound Annual Growth Rate (CAGR) of 4.3% during the forecast period (2024–2030). This growth is being driven by expanding applications in textiles, pharmaceuticals, and electronics, alongside technological advancements in synthetic dye production.

As industries increasingly adopt sustainable chemical solutions, alizarin manufacturers are investing in innovative formulations and production processes.
